Patrick A. Roberson

Partner

Thirty years experience in the defense of workers' compensation claims for employers and insurers under the Maryland Workers' Compensation Act, the District of Columbia Workers' Compensation Act, the Longshore and Harbor Workers' Compensation Act and maritime employers' liability actions pursuant to the Jones Act.

Cases litigated before the Maryland Workers' Compensation Commission, all Circuit and Courts of Appeal of Maryland, District of Columbia Office of Workers Compensation, U.S. Department of Labor, Office of Worker's Compensation Program, U.S. Court of Appeals for the Fourth Circuit.

Trustee, Client Protection Trust Fund, 2002 – date

Pre-legal employment: Liberty Mutual Ins. Co. Claims Supervisor 1972-79, Atlantic & Gulf Stevedores/ITO Corporation Claims examiner 1979-1983, USF&G Corporation Home Office Claims Examiner 1984-1986.
